The "reduced-fat" aspect of the recipe primarily stems from modifications to the butter and the inclusion of ingredients that add moisture and binding properties without relying solely on high-fat dairy or excessive butter. For the tart filling, a common approach in reduced-fat baking is to utilize ingredients like plain yogurt, unsweetened applesauce, or reduced-fat cream cheese to replace some or all of the butter. These alternatives contribute moisture, a slightly tangy counterpoint to sweetness, and help bind the filling. The crust of butter tarts is typically a pastry crust, which can be high in fat. A reduced-fat butter tart crust might employ a different approach. Options include using a graham cracker crust, which is less reliant on butter for structure and can be made with a smaller amount of melted butter or even a butter substitute. Alternatively, a pastry crust could be modified by using reduced-fat butter or shortening, or by incorporating ingredients like Greek yogurt or ice water to create flakiness with less fat. For home bakers, understanding the science behind reduced-fat baking can be empowering. When butter is reduced, fat’s role in tenderizing, adding flavor, and creating flakiness needs to be compensated for. Ingredients like yogurt or applesauce add moisture and tenderness. Eggs, if used, contribute to binding and richness. The choice of flour also plays a role; whole wheat flour can add a nutty flavor and more fiber, but might require slightly more liquid.
